Course Description

As the pace of business increases, organizations are relying more heavily on finance and accounting leaders to drive enterprise performance.  To succeed in this environment, a future-focused CPA will leverage the use of business analytics to expand their scope of influence beyond controllership.   This mindset will involve thinking beyond financial outcomes and considering cross-functional key performance indicators (KPIs) related to customer loyalty, process improvement, employee learning & growth, and innovation.  

In this webinar, Enterprise Performance Management (EPM) expert Gary Cokins will illustrate how strategy maps, balanced scorecards, and KPIs can be designed and implemented to communicate strategic objectives across an enterprise along with how to measure customer profitability, and perform driver-based budgeting and rolling financial forecasts.

Learning Objectives
  • Identify how to view enterprise performance management (EPM) as the seamless integration of managerial methods rather than as a process.
  • Recognize how business analytics is an advance over business intelligence and where Big Data fits in.
  • Identify and differentiate strategic KPIs in a balanced scorecard and operational performance indicators (PIs) in dashboards.
  • Discover product, service-line, channel, and customer profitability for analysis, insights and actions.
  • Recognize how to navigate implementation barriers such as behavioral resistance to change.

    Gary Cokins, CEO of "Analytics-Based Performance Management LLC": https://www.garycokins.com is an internationally recognized expert, speaker, and author in advanced cost management and performance improvement systems. He is the founder of Analytics-Based Performance Management, an advisory firm located in Cary, North Carolina. Gary received a BS degree with honors in Industrial Engineering/Operations Research from Cornell University in 1971. He received his MBA from Northwestern University’s Kellogg School of Management in 1974.
